Financial Markets (FM) is the Bank’s gateway to the professional markets around the world. Our primary function is to service the needs of ING’s clients with products, services and guidance. FM aims to be a significant player in our market leader and challenger markets, with an additional presence in all the major international markets and specialist expertise in selected emerging markets and products.

Role & Responsibilities

As Product Manager Pricing Engine & Post Processing you will report hierarchically to the FMGT Pricing Core Product Area lead and are responsible for the Engine and Post Processing product. The FMGT Pricing Core Product Area is part of the FMGT Pricing Tribe.

As a Product Manager, you will undertake a leading coordination role to drive the needs and the priorities of the Pricing Engine and Post Processing stakeholders. You do this in close alignment with the Product Manager for the Data Product and continuously aim for end-to-end data and pricing solutions.

  • You combine market and systems knowledge, product management and business expertise to drive the end-to-end product vision and architecture the engine and post processing product.
  • Collaborate with engineering and quant teams who build and enhance pricing algorithms and post-processing workflows.
  • Closely work together with the Product Manager Pricing Data to integrate data and pricing engine solutions 
  • Steer for standardization and clear purpose with your team of Product Owners
  • Drive features from different programs or for strategic improvements related to your product.
  • Communicate and drive the priorities of the product backlog to the IT squads and steer the delivery.
  • As the main point of contact for various stakeholders (Trading, Sales, Operations, IT, Risk Management ), you will understand the challenges and identify how they can be solved.

Your key responsibilities

  • You own the product (end-to-end), you are accountable for the product vision, and you define the roadmap of the product to maximise business value through ordering and prioritisation of the Product Backlog under consideration of the stakeholders’ needs
  • In prioritising the backlog, you take into account both functional and non-functional requirements such as risks, reliability, IT Run, LCM, etc…
  • You are responsible for the “WHAT” a product team does; and you represent the stakeholder's voice.
  • You coordinate and ensure the alignment of the Product Owners across all the squads that are delivering to your Product Backlog, in order to minimise dependencies and maximise delivery and velocity.
  • You take part in quarterly prioritisation sessions (Quarterly Business Review) where you formalise the product demand and secure capacity. You also organise regular stakeholder updates where you provide product updates and escalate impediments.
  • You periodically discuss and review squad performance metrics with the Product Owners in your delivery area. You ensure that the product vision remains clear across the squad members.
  • You ensure adherence to Process Control Standards
